Output 074e5020508e09e913d289f763ac9bf1ff78045abb0c71ec2516deae8b704b54:10

value
3380341
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43a4d81a564617139a186765fe8c48f0921207da OP_EQUALVERIFY OP_CHECKSIG
address
17AfkRf42oZdfyxJXfdJZxaJW5CvoSxhN6
transaction
074e5020508e09e913d289f763ac9bf1ff78045abb0c71ec2516deae8b704b54
spent
true